The problem, aside from Pretribulation theology in general, is that Heaven isn’t the final stop. The final stop is the glorified Earth (which isn’t a “second” Earth. The Earth of today isn’t going to be destroyed and replaced with a brand new Earth, it’s the same Earth, merely glorified). Heaven, in the sense of “up there, not here” Heaven, is merely a last pit stop before the final home of the Resurrected.I believe that 1 Cor. 15:52 refers to the rapture of Christians.
